WebTurning: Cutting Feed Rate: 0.002-0.006 IPM. Speed: Oilite® Bronze 375-500 SFM. Speed: Super-Oilite® 250-500 SFM. WebTurning non-ferrous materials (aluminium) This group contains non-ferrous soft metals, for example, aluminium, copper, bronze, brass, metal matrix composite (MMC) and magnesium. It is the copper or nickel content of jewelry that turns your skin green. The metals oxidise with the sweat, lotions and other substances on your skin, discoloring the surface. It is not dangerous and can be washed off. Coating it with rhodium, polymer coating, or clear nail varnish.
